Rack installation specications that are not purchased from IBM
Learn about the requirements and specications for installing IBM systems into racks that were not
purchased from IBM.
Learn about the requirements and specications for 19-inch racks. These requirements and specications
are provided as an aid to help you understand the requirements to install IBM systems into racks. It is
your responsibility, working with your rack manufacturer, to ensure that the rack that is chosen meets the
requirements and specications that are listed here. Mechanical drawings of the rack, if available from the
manufacturer, are recommended for comparison against the requirements and specications.
IBM maintenance services and installation planning services do not cover verication of non-IBM
racks for compliance to Power Systems rack specications. IBM offers racks for IBM products that
are tested and veried by IBM development labs to comply with applicable safety and regulatory
requirements. These racks are also tested and veried to t and function with IBM products. The
customer is responsible for verifying with the rack manufacturer that any non-IBM racks comply with
IBM specications.
Note: The 7965-S42 rack meet all the requirements and specications.
Rack specications
• The rack or cabinet must meet the EIA Standard EIA-310-D for 19-inch racks published August 24,
1992. The EIA-310-D standard species internal dimensions, for example, the width of the rack
opening (width of the chassis), the width of the module mounting flanges, and the mounting hole
spacing.
• The front rack opening must be a minimum of 450 mm (17.72 in.) wide, and the rail-mounting
holes must be 465 mm plus or minus 1.6 mm (18.3 in. plus or minus 0.06 in.) apart on center
(horizontal width between vertical columns of holes on the two front-mounting flanges and on the two
rear-mounting flanges). Figure 1. Rack specications (top-down view).
